The Go Direct pH BNC Electrode is a gel-filled combination pH electrode designed to make measurements in the pH range of 0 to 14. A polycarbonate body that extends below the glass sensing bulb of the electrode makes this probe ideal for the demands of a middle school, high school, or university level science class or for making measurements in the environment. The gel-filled reference half cell is sealed—it never needs to be refilled.
Specifications
- Type: Sealed, gel-filled polycarbonate body, Ag/AgCl
- Response Time: 90% of final reading in 1 second
- Temperature Range: 5 to 80°C (readings not compensated)
- 12 mm outer diameter
- Range: pH 0–14
- Isopotential pH: pH 7 (point at which temperature has no effect on output)
- BNC Connector
